To be truthful, when I initially looked at the book I was expecting a series of chapters on how to draw characters and shapes but The School of Art is not like any other art book I have come across. My motivation to look at this book is that I am not an artist by any chalk of the imagination and neither is my son who is now at senior school. I was looking for a book that would help me and help me help him and I am pleased to say this book hasn’t disappointed.
The book was appealing to pick up off the shelf as it had a quality feel with a hard cover and bright attractive cartoon like images that almost came to life when looking at them. The book takes the form that as a student they are taking you through a series of 40 lessons with ‘professors’ covering key aspects for art and design. The professors covered ‘ideas’, ‘form’, ‘senses’, ‘making’ and ‘planet’. The ‘professors’ put art into a simplistic concept and explain in easy to understand a number of lessons/concepts such as texture, use of colour, contrasts, perspectives and how to think visually to name just a few. This book encourages experimentation with various exercises in each lesson it encourages thinking beyond simply just copying an image from the book which I guess would be comparatively easy to do but still just copying, instead it gives the knowledge and skills to apply to your art in a step-by-step format. Art is individualistic – I now get that, it is about a holistic approach, ideas, interpretation and communication of ideas which when working through the book will give you confidence. The book gives a number of helpful hints and tips and explains the language used in art in an easy to understand context.
In summary, this book has certainly not disappointed and is well worth the £14.99 price. This book is informative and gives some helpful hints and tips as well as exercises to help gain confidence in art and design. It has and will continue to be very useful for both myself and my son as he travels through his art journey in school.
